Strategies of Business Success: Risk Management

Navigating the business world effectively demands careful management of such hazards, not just risk-taking. Risk management strategies are ways to assess probable risks, ascertain their impact, and act proactively to mitigate them. One approach that could help to spread risks among many industries is diversification, therefore reducing the likelihood that one decision or incident would significantly impact the business. Another approach to ensure that the business remains robust under pressure is to have backup plans with responses to probable negative situations. Keeping a balanced mix of assets, commodities, and services should also be a priority for entrepreneurs. In the field of forex trading, for example, diversification of trading strategies by investing in numerous currency pairs or using different risk management strategies like stop-loss orders helps to lower potential losses. Constant monitoring and market scenario adaptation in risk management provide long-term stability.
